> [!IMPORTANT]
> The parameter variables defined below are just examples and may potentially contain non valid values. Please replace them with valid values.
`javascript
const { ApiClient, AttachmentApi } = require('@factset/sdk-issuetracker');
const { ConfidentialClient } = require('@factset/sdk-utils');
const apiClient = ApiClient.instance;
// Examples for each supported authentication method are below,
// choose one that satisfies your use case.
// (Preferred) OAuth 2.0: FactSetOAuth2
// See https://github.com/FactSet/enterprise-sdk#oauth-20
// for information on how to create the app-config.json file
//
// The confidential client instance should be reused in production environments.
// See https://github.com/FactSet/enterprise-sdk-utils-typescript#authentication
// for more information on using the ConfidentialClient class
apiClient.factsetOauth2Client = new ConfidentialClient('/path/to/app-config.json');
// Basic authentication: FactSetApiKey
// See https://github.com/FactSet/enterprise-sdk#api-key
// for information how to create an API key
// const FactSetApiKey = apiClient.authentications['FactSetApiKey'];
// FactSetApiKey.username = 'USERNAME-SERIAL';
// FactSetApiKey.password = 'API-KEY';
const apiInstance = new AttachmentApi();
const id = "id_example"; // String | identity value of file attachment
const name = "name_example"; // String | name of the file
// Call api endpoint
apiInstance.getFileAttachment(id, name).then(
data => {
console.log('API called successfully. Returned data:');
console.log(data);
},
error => {
console.error(error);
},
);
`
To add a HTTP proxy for the API client, you can set the proxyUrl for the ApiClient instance:
`javascript
const { ApiClient } = require('@factset/sdk-issuetracker');
const apiClient = ApiClient.instance;
apiClient.setProxyUrl('http://username:password@proxy.example.com:8080');
``
All URIs are relative to https://api.factset.com/issue-tracker/v1
Class | Method | HTTP request | Description
------------ | ------------- | ------------- | -------------
issuetracker.AttachmentApi | getFileAttachment | GET /attachments/{id}/{name} | get the matched file attachment
issuetracker.AttachmentApi | getFileExtensions | GET /attachments/file-extensions | Allowed file types GET endpoint
issuetracker.AttachmentApi | postFileAttachment | POST /attachments | Post file attachment to Issue Tracker Issue or comment
issuetracker.IssueApi | getIssue | GET /issues/{id} | Get the matched issue details
issuetracker.IssueApi | patchIssue | PATCH /issues/{id} | Update issue details
issuetracker.IssueApi | postIssue | POST /issues | Creates a Issue Tracker issue
issuetracker.IssueApi | postReply | POST /issues/{id}/comments | post comment to Issue Tracker issue
